The Tehachapi Warriors will head out on the road to square off against the Monache Marauders at 6:00 p.m. on Tuesday. Both teams are coming into the contest red-hot, with Tehachapi sitting on three straight victories and Monache on eight.
Tehachapi is on a roll after a high-stakes playoff matchup on Friday. They snuck past Frontier with a 75-69 win.

Tehachapi got their victory on the backs of several key players, but it was Jamie Neaderbaomer out in front who went 7-for-14 on her way to 18 points in addition to five assists and five steals. The match was Neaderbaomer's fourth in a row with at least 15 points. The team also got some help courtesy of Koree Rodden, who dropped a double-double with 16 points and 13 rebounds.
Tehachapi smashed the offensive glass and finished the game with 12 offensive boards. That strong performance was nothing new for the team: they've now pulled down at least nine offensive rebounds in 15 consecutive games.
Meanwhile, Monache blew past Bakersfield, posting a 60-13 win. The Marauders have made a habit of sweeping their opponents off the court, having now won 12 contests by 32 points or more this season.
Tehachapi better keep an eye on Milly Rojas. She was instrumental in Monache's win, almost dropping a double-double with 19 points and nine boards. What's more, Rojas also posted three blocks, the most she's had since back in December of 2024. Shelley Andrade was another key player, putting up eight points along with eight rebounds and five steals.
Tehachapi pushed their record up to 20-4 with the victory, which was their sixth straight at home. They've dominated over that stretch too, winning by an average of 40.2 points. As for Monache, their record is now 21-7.
Rebounding is likely to be a big factor in this contest: Tehachapi has been smashing the glass this season, having averaged 34.3 boards per game. However, it's not like Monache struggles in that department as they've been averaging 27.1 rebounds. With both teams battling to corral missed shots, we'll see if one team can grab an edge.
Tehachapi didn't have too much breathing room in their match against Monache in their previous meeting back in December of 2024, but they still walked away with a 38-34 win. One of the biggest obstacles the team faced in that game was Rojas, who put up 16 points in addition to six steals and five boards.
